Does anyone , use metal weather heads on PVC service risers and if so : Are you required to bond them in your area.

IMO the UL White book indicates that a metal service head is not permitted to be used with RNM.

UL white book (DZYR)
PVC Conduit is designed for connection to couplings, fittings, and boxes by the use of a suitable solvent-type cement. Instructions supplied by the solvent-type cement manufacturer describe the method of assembly and precautions to be followed. It seems pretty clear to me that a metal weatherhead on PVC conduit is not compliant with the listing for the PVC conduit. Section 356.6 requires PVC conduit and it's fittings to be listed. Section 110.3(B) requires all listed equipment to be installed according to the any instructions included with the listing.
